Newly-promoted Ghana Premier League side, Samartex FC, is set to appoint Annor Walker as the head coach of the team ahead of their maiden season in the top flight, Joy Sports can confirm.
The Samreboi-based club secured qualification to the Premier League after winning Zone Two of the 2021/22 Division One League season.
Since Thursday, the club has been teasing fans with an imminent announcement of their incoming gaffer.
Former Hearts of Oak coach, Henry Wellington led the club to the top flight but will not stay on as the gaffer as Walker is expected to be confirmed as the club's new head coach.
Walker took charge of Accra-based, Great Olympics, in February 2020 prior to the start of the 2020/21 league season and guided them to a sixth-place finish that season.
He bettered that record with the Dade Boys during the just-ended season as the club finished fifth, 19 points behind league winners, Asante Kotoko.
With the imminent appointment of the Black Galaxies' head coach, Samartex will look to finish above the relegation zone in the debut Premier League season.
